Product Description

Amazon.com Product Description

With its DynaFlat anti-distortion, anti-glare flat picture tube, the 32-inch Samsung TXN3245FP will make movie night a special night indeed. The TXN3245FP offers a full complement of Samsung's advanced digital video features, including 3-line digital comb filter, velocity scan modulation, 3:2 pulldown cinema conversion, and a wide selection of video/audio input connections. Using the SDTV (standard definition television) system, the TXN3245FP can display brilliant, flicker-free progressive digital output in 480p mode (perfect for viewing movies from your progressive scan DVD player.

The TXN3245FP offers Samsung's Digital Pro Picture three-stage video processing system that produces a high performance picture from both analog and digital sources. The Total DSP (Digital Signal Processing) improves analog to digital signal processing, the Pro Chip Plus converts all analog signals to the better flicker-free progressive scan, and the three-line digital comb filter analyzes multiple lines of picture information to minimize edge image artifacts while improving transition detail.

The 3:2 pulldown cinema video processing detects and compensates film--which is shot at 24 frames per second (fps) compared with video's 30 fps rate--to video for a smooth theater-like experience at home. This set also features an Invar shadow mask (an alloy material used to attain better focus and brightness consistency), color temperature controls, and four video presets (standard, dynamic, movie, custom) that optimize the picture for brightness, sharpness, color, and tint.

It has a built-in 181-chanel NTSC tuner that receives MTS and SAP stereo broadcasts. Its built-in speakers have 15 watts of power apiece and it features a headphone jack on the side of the set. Two component-video inputs allow you to connect an optional HDTV receiver or a source with component-video outputs. It also has 4 composite A/V inputs (3 rear, 1 side), 1 A/V output, 1 S-video input (side), and 2 RF inputs (rear).

Tech Talk
Aspect ratio: The aspect ratio refers to the shape of the video image. Standard television has a 4:3 aspect ratio, which is almost square in appearance. Digital television will have either a 4:3 or 16:9 aspect ratio, which is widescreen and appears rectangular, looking more like a movie screen and filling more of the viewer's field of vision for a more lifelike viewing experience.

Scanning method: Frames of video are made up of many lines of video that are scanned onto a television screen so closely they appear to be a solid picture. The scanning method can be either interlaced or progressive. Interlaced scanning (also used in today's analog TV), indicated by an "i" in the video format, fills in the odd number lines (1,3,5,7...) and then fills in the even number lines (2,4,6,8...) until the frame is complete. Progressive scanning, "p," fills in each line consecutively until the frame is complete, like a computer display.

You need something to tide you over until HDTV prices come down? I got this TV and it takes a little messing around with the picture to get it looking good, but once you figure that out, DVD's look AWESOME! IT's like watching on a HDTV. I've got digital cable, and the picture is a little grainy but still clearer than the 32" analog Sony Wega (no horizontal scan lines with this Samsung!!!) I would get an even nicer TV, but I want to wait until HDTV prices fall. This is a great inbetween analog and HDTV alternative. The only Negative statement I can make on this Samsung is that when you are close (within a few feet) to the tv the picture is a little grainy on broadcast television, but still as good as analog sets. Who needs to sit that close to their tv anyways?

This tv is perfect for the kind of person who doesn't watch a lot of tv but wants to watch dvds and/or play games in 480p (progressive scan). Out of the box the tv needs to be calibrated to look its best (everything is set too high). Once adjustments are made you have a crystal clear digital picture - you just won't believe how good it is for this price. With 2 sets of component video inputs you can easily hook up a digital cable receiver and set it to output in 480p and you've essentially got an hdtv for much less money. Excellent quality. I don't know about the speakers as I use my surround sound system for that. A word of caution though some tvs of this model have poor power supplies but most are fine. If you are getting a poor picture or flicker exchange it for the same model (I had to do this). If you are getting an unbelievable crystal clear picture you've got a good one, don't settle for one of the duds. There's a hidden service menu that lets you adjust the picture quality further and fix geometry.. accessing this menu is a must just search online and you'll find out how.

This has to be the best deal currently going on ED/HDTV. I've had this set for almost two months and I love it. Out of the box, you might be unhappy with it, but if you search online, you'll find a message board full of good instructions on how to make the proper adjustments from within the service menu -- including a few settings that give the TV video/audio abilities it's not advertised to have. Get a calibration disc such as Video Essentials to help you make the adjustments. The 480p image, straight up from DVDs or digitally enhanced over-the-air, is gorgeous, with incredible clarity for a non-HD picture.
